Watch the video to see exactly how to pull off this ‘illegal’ drum fill. It’s easier than it looks. You get an illusion that your sticks are just floating over the drums, but they aren’t.

The best way to learn an extended or technical fill is to start at a tempo where you’re comfortable. Whether that’s 80 bpm, 60 bpm or less, start there and build up. This can help you practice movement around the kit, so give it a shot.
